South Korea boast the most successful men’s national soccer team in the entire Asian continent.

An ever-present in the FIFA World Cup, South Korea caught the imagination of the soccer world when they reached the tournament’s semi-final on home soil in 2002. With their unique blend of technical skill and unyielding work ethic, they have produced a number of stars including Park Ji-Sung and Son Heung-Min

Where to watch South Korea with Korean commentary

Commentary on US streaming services is usually limited to English and Spanish language.

Korean streaming platform Coupang Play will often broadcast South Korean national team soccer games with Korean commentary, but access to them is restricted by location.
